DDC Kulgam reviews progress of Distt Capex Works

Kulgam: District Development Commissioner (DDC) Kulgam, Athar Aamir Khan, Tuesday chaired a comprehensive review meeting at the Meeting Hall of the Mini Secretariat Kulgam to assess the progress of developmental works being executed under the District Capex Budget 2025–26 and Constituency Development Fund (CDF) across various sectors.

The meeting was attended by key officers and sectoral heads to evaluate physical and financial achievements, identify bottlenecks, and ensure timely execution of developmental projects in the district.

A detailed review was held regarding the status of works sanctioned, tendered, allotted, and taken up for execution under both the District Capex Budget and Constituency Development Fund (CDF).

The meeting also deliberated upon the financial progress of ongoing projects and the status of works uploaded on the E-Compendium portal.

During the meeting, the DDC directed officers to ensure 100% utilization of available funds and timely completion of ongoing projects, particularly by the RDD and allied departments. He also directed all concerned officers to achieve 100% tendering and allotment of works under both District Capex and CDF within three days, emphasizing strict adherence to the timeline.

The Joint Director Planning, Kulgam, presented a comprehensive overview of the district’s progress through a detailed presentation, highlighting sector-wise achievements and targets.

Emphasizing the need for transparency, timely tendering, and strict quality monitoring, the DDC underscored that effective resource utilization and adherence to deadlines are crucial for faster delivery of public assets.

The DDC further instructed departments lagging behind schedule, to expedite execution, prioritize people-centric and community-demanded works, and ensure third-party quality monitoring for accountability.

A block-wise review of CDF works was also conducted with respective BDOs, alongside an examination of physical and financial progress reports pertaining to the Capex Budget 2025–26.

Reiterating that no compromise on quality will be tolerated, the DDC directed all executing agencies to complete all pending projects within the stipulated timelines.

Senior officials present in the meeting included Joint Director Planning Malik Suheel, Executive Engineers from PWD and KPDCL, and sectoral officers from Agriculture, Education, Youth Services & Sports, Medical, and Engineering wings of various departments.
